Giants, this is episode #70! Today I’m joined by one of the world’s top Graphic Designers; specialising in branding and logo design. Our guest has had over 15 years design experience, has spoken at TEDx, been featured in Forbes, Entrepreneur and has been awarded LinkedIn’s exclusive “Best of 2017” for graphic design. With over 50 million views across his popular design blog, JUST Creative – which doubles as his award-winning graphic design and branding firm. Our guest has also worked across the globe – in New York, Sweden, Sydney and has travelled to 86 countries.


 


 


His portfolio includes clients such as Disney, Nintendo, Coca-Cola, Jerry Seinfeld and hundreds more. Graduating from The University of Newcastle, Australia, with a Bachelor of Visual Communication; for him design is a lifelong journey of continuously honing his craft, as well as educating other fellow designers to build on theirs.


 


Some of the topics we spoke about include:


Introvert-proof ways to network
How to grow and generate passive income through blogging
How he financially sustained travelling for three years with his wife
What the future looks like for brand and logo design

 


So if you’re thinking about becoming a graphic designer, or looking at how to best position yourself in the marketplace, then this is for you – as we uncover what it takes to put yourself out there.
